Title : Seaweed polymer containing functional materials to protect environment
Abstract:
India has ~7500 km long coastline that is accessible for seaweed activities including seaweed cultivation. Seaweeds represent one of the most significant and auspicious sources for numerous natural products including gelling polymers. Moreover, seaweed polymers have been widely used as a key ingredient in the pharmaceutical, food, cosmetics, and dairy industries as a stabiliser. In recent, I have developed green processes for the production of these seaweed polymers under the value addition program of Indian seaweed biomass.
The synthesis of functional materials using seaweed-derived polymers for potential applications is demanding research in the modern era. These functional materials are of great importance owing to their biodegradability, catalytic property, excellent bioactivity, and less toxicity. In this direction, we have developed green and eco-friendly methods for designing seaweed polymer containing functional/smart materials for potential uses such as self-healable emollients, biodegradable packaging, sensors, bioactive compositions, and catalysts. These developed materials are characterized using advanced analytical tools such as scanning electron microscopy (SEM), transmission electron microscopy (TEM), X-ray photoelectron spectroscopy (XPS), FTIR, NMR, XRD. This short talk provides the progress towards the preparation of seaweed polymer containing functional /smart materials for various applications.
